How Get the Inside Scoop on Probate Costs in New Mexico Actually Works
Probate is the legal process through which a court oversees the distribution of a deceased personโs assets. In New Mexico, this process ensures that debts are paid, valid claims are addressed, and remaining property is transferred according to a will or state law. The timeline and expenses can vary significantly based on the complexity of the estate, the presence of disputes, and whether the case proceeds through formal or simplified procedures. Understanding these variables is essential when trying to Get the Inside Scoop on Probate Costs in New Mexico in practical terms.
For example, a straightforward estate with clear documentation, minimal debts, and cooperative heirs may move through probate more quickly and with lower fees. Conversely, an estate with contested wills, multiple properties, or unclear financial records often requires more court involvement, which can increase costs and extend the timeline. Common expenses include court filing fees, executor compensation, appraisal values for assets, and potential attorney fees. These costs are typically paid from the estate itself before distributions are made to beneficiaries. By familiarizing yourself with the basic structure of the process, you can better anticipate what to expect and ask informed questions when consulting professionals.

Things People Often Misunderstand
A common misconception is that probate is always long, expensive, and avoidable in every case. In reality, New Mexico offers simplified procedures for smaller estates, which can reduce time and costs significantly. Another misunderstanding is that having a will eliminates probate entirely; in fact, a will directs how probate proceeds but does not bypass the process. People sometimes assume that all assets go through probate, but accounts with named beneficiaries or jointly owned property often transfer outside of it. Clarifying these points helps prevent unnecessary worry and promotes accurate planning.
Another myth is that probate is inherently adversarial or dominated by legal battles. While disputes do occur, many estates move forward cooperatively, especially when documentation is clear and communication is open. Understanding what is typical versus exceptional builds trust in the system and encourages informed decisions.
